Build safer roads

It's time for the Texas Department of Transportation to get the message. Go back to building roads that are safe and have a life span of more than a few months. The roads that have been constructed in Texas in recent years are without question the most pathetic excuse for a highway system ever. They are unsafe, crumbling, noisy, rough, damaging to vehicles and have to be extremely costly as continual maintenance is required. For example, consider what is happening between Nacogdoches and Timpson on U.S. Hwy 59 North. The same problems can be observed on University Drive and all other roads and highways where the same surface materials and methods are being used. Texans used to be proud of their road system. Not anymore. Others who expect Texas to do better are encouraged to contact TxDot with their opinions.

Fix U.S. Hwy. 59 north

Have you noticed the Texas Department of Transportation signs on U.S. Hwy 59 north? It seems they have determined that this highway is unsafe between Nacogdoches and Garrison when wet. Gee, I wonder why! When our tax dollars are used to re-top a highway by an incompetent construction company that TxDOT hired, then you see the results. Since U.S. Hwy. 59 north was covered with gravel, it has been a total mess. I know that there was at least 86 claims turned in to them by motorists for cracked or broken windshields and nothing was done for any of them. Now, look at the highway; it is a total stretch of unsafe roadway. This is proved by TxDOT putting out warning signs to slow down on wet pavement, because there is no pavement there.This is another bad case of our tax dollars being mishandled. TxDOT needs to fix the highway and bill it back to the construction company that messed it up in the first place.
